The Course Centenary Plate commemorates the inauguration of the Golf Course at Marsa in 1904.
Course Centenary Plate

Cup Insights
- Those players who fail to make the cut either after Day 1 or Day 2 of The Championship may elect to use their championship scores to join the Centenary Plate on Day 2 or Day 3. Players who make the cut for the Championship cannot opt to play in the Centenary Plate.
- This will be played as a medal round over three days applying the player’s FULL handicap allowance.
- The winner of the Centenary Plate will be the player with the best nett aggregate score over the three days.
- In the event of a tie, the result shall be decided according to the best nett score of the last day. In the event of the round still being tied then the procedure under para 8b of the Open Competitions Rules will come into effect.
- The Centenary Plate is NOT Qualifying for Order of Merit Purposes.
- Prizes are given to: Winner and Runner Up.
